
各新しい行の最初の特定の文字をすべて削除するための適切な正規表現を探しています。
入力:
S17,E108,736
S17,E109,737
私が望む出力:
S17E108,736
S17E109,737
私はNotepad++で100行のCSVファイルを操作しています
答え1
- 以下の「何を見つけるか「:」
^([^,]+),
- 以下の「と置換する「:」
\1
- 選択する "検索モード" として "正規表現「
- クリック "すべて置換「
ここで遊んでみてください:https://regex101.com/r/OEKqGM/1
答え2
さて、あなたの例を使用すると、これは私にとってはうまくいきました:
Find What: ([^,]+),(.+)
Replace With: $1$2
すべて置換